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_007232.3(HRH3):c.446C>T(p.Thr149Met) variant causes a missense change. The variant allele was found at a frequency of 0.00000962 in 1,455,342 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
HRH3 (HGNC:5184): (histamine receptor H3) Histamine is a ubiquitous messenger molecule released from mast cells, enterochromaffin-like cells, and neurons. Its various actions are mediated by histamine receptors H1, H2, H3 and H4. This gene encodes one of the histamine receptors (H3) which belongs to the family 1 of G protein-coupled receptors. It is an integral membrane protein and can regulate neurotransmitter release. This receptor can also increase voltage-dependent calcium current in smooth muscles and innervates the blood vessels and the heart in cardiovascular system.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Jan 09, 2024The c.446C>T (p.T149M) alteration is located in exon 3 (coding exon 3) of the HRH3 gene. This alteration results from a C to T substitution at nucleotide position 446, causing the threonine (T) at amino acid position 149 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
